WebThe greco-roman WorLd 21 and its best expression: a place where citizens could meet, market, debate, and vote. The city was the center for culture (paideia), and played an integral role in the communication of that culture through education. The gymnasion offered an opportunity for the learning of both physical and intellectual virtue. WebDec 20, 2024 · A Timeline of Roman History. Free shipping for many products! WebGreco-Roman art is art having the characteristics of Roman culture with a strong Greek influence What did wealthy Romans do? Wealthy Romans often collected Greek art. They built monuments in a Greek style. Roman sculptors and painters used Greek art as models for their own work. What was Rome's artistic style?
